> In the interest of actually being helpful, I found a price of $1,100
> listed
> on brassreview as of Jan, 2008. One data-point isn't much though.
> Options include a silver bell and tubing for a D on the second
> valve. Some
> people have modified the triggers to not be side-by-side, or this
> could
> depend on the year of manufacture.
